Tentamus is a global network of third-party testing laboratories dedicated to providing high-quality and reliable testing services that ensure the quality and safety of products across various industries. We pride ourselves on our expertise, integrity, and commitment to excellence. As a Business Development Manager with Tentamus North America, you will be the key link between our laboratory and potential clients. This role will involve identifying new business opportunities, building strong relationships with clients, and promoting our comprehensive range of testing services in the pharmaceutical space. Responsibilities

  • Identify and target potential pharma customers through research and cold calling
  • Tradeshow set-up and attendance
  • Build and maintain strong, long-lasting customer relationships by understanding their needs, providing solutions and support, and handling complaints and objections professionally and promptly.
  • Track sales, provide regular reports on activities and results, analyze market trends and competitors to identify growth opportunities, and prepare and submit sales contracts and agreements. (CRM Tracking)
  • Present, promote, and sell testing services using solid arguments to prospective customers while maintaining a deep understanding of the testing services offered, staying updated on industry trends and market conditions, and providing detailed information to customers.
  • Ensure customer satisfaction through excellent service and follow-up. Maintain customer relationships.
  • Work closely with the marketing team to develop promotional materials and campaigns, collaborate with the sales team to share best practices and market insights, and participate in team meetings to provide input on sales strategies.
